Who Is Performing the Halftime Show in 2024

Halftime Show Headliner and Performer

The 2024 halftime show features Usher as the headlining performer, with a setlist and stage production designed around his biggest hits and collaborations. The performance is part of the official broadcast package for the championship game, with the network and league coordinating the timing, camera plan, and commercial breaks around the segment. Details on the setlist, guest appearances, and choreography are confirmed by the league and network closer to game day according to Forbes.

Usher's booking follows the league's recent trend of selecting multi-platinum artists with broad demographic reach, and his performance is expected to include a mix of classic and current tracks from his discography. The league typically announces the headliner several months in advance, with the final setlist and guest lineup revealed in the days before the game per NME.

Broadcast and Production Details

The halftime segment is produced in coordination with the network holding the primary broadcast rights, with the production team handling stage design, lighting, audio, and live camera feeds. The league and network publish the official rundown, including the length of the performance and the timing of the return to the second half, to help advertisers and affiliates plan their coverage per the NFL.

Production budgets for the halftime show are not publicly disclosed, but industry estimates place the total cost in the tens of millions of dollars when including staging, talent fees, and broadcast integration. The network typically sells integrated advertising around the segment, and the performance is streamed live on the league's official digital platforms via NFL.com.

Historical Context and Industry Impact

The halftime show has evolved from a marching-band tradition into a marquee entertainment event that draws a global audience and influences music charts, streaming spikes, and social media trends. The league's selection of headliners is driven by a mix of cultural relevance, brand safety, and the ability to attract advertisers targeting different demographics per Billboard.

For the performing artist, the slot delivers massive exposure, with post-show streams and sales typically spiking by double-digit percentages, and the performance itself is archived and clipped for digital platforms. The league and network track audience metrics, including live viewership, social engagement, and post-game sentiment, to evaluate the impact of each halftime show according to Nielsen.
